fscrypt: use ENOPKG when crypto API support missing

Return ENOPKG rather than ENOENT when trying to open a file that's
encrypted using algorithms not available in the kernel's crypto API.

This avoids an ambiguity, since ENOENT is also returned when the file
doesn't exist.

Note: this is the same approach I'm taking for fs-verity.
